TOP云拥有分布在全国及海外各地丰富的数据中心节点资源,可以选择我们的云电脑用来挂机,用在游戏挂机、网店挂机、QQ挂机、网赚项目挂机等等方面,减少封号风险,我们的云电脑有电信、联通、移动等各类稳定线路,全部是独享ip地址,有win10、win7等各类个人家庭操作系统,让您的挂机需求得心应手,选购地址:
TOP云总站云服务器购买链接:https://topyun.vip/server/buy.html
TOP云C站云服务器购买链接:https://c.topyun.vip/cart
若要让云服务器长期保持SOCKS5代理在线,可按以下步骤进行配置:
1. 安装SOCKS5代理软件
以常见的Dante为例,在Ubuntu/Debian系统上,使用以下命令安装:
sudo apt-get update
sudo apt-get install dante-server
在CentOS/RHEL系统上,命令如下:
sudo yum install dante
2. 配置SOCKS5代理
配置文件通常位于/etc/danted.conf ,使用文本编辑器(如vim)打开:
sudo vim /etc/danted.conf
以下是一个基本配置示例:
logoutput: /var/log/danted.log internal: 0.0.0.0 port = 1080 external: eth0 method: username none user.privileged: root user.notprivileged: nobody client pass { from: 0.0.0.0/0 to: 0.0.0.0/0 log: connect disconnect error } pass { from: 0.0.0.0/0 to: 0.0.0.0/0 log: connect disconnect error }
internal:指定SOCKS5代理监听的内部地址和端口,0.0.0.0表示监听所有可用的内部IP地址,port = 1080指定监听端口为1080。
external:指定外部网络接口,eth0通常是默认的网络接口名称,可根据实际情况修改。
method:认证方式,这里使用username none表示不使用用户名认证,若需要用户名和密码认证,可将其改为username,并进行相应配置。
client pass和pass:定义客户端和数据传输的访问规则。
3. 创建用户和设置密码(可选)
如果选择使用用户名和密码认证,需要创建用户并设置密码。可以使用dante自带的工具或系统用户管理命令。
例如,创建一个新用户:
sudo useradd proxyuser
sudo passwd proxyuser
4. 启动SOCKS5代理服务
使用以下命令启动服务:
sudo systemctl start danted
设置服务开机自启:
sudo systemctl enable danted
5. 配置防火墙
确保云服务器的防火墙允许SOCKS5代理端口(如1080)的流量通过。
若使用UFW(Ubuntu):
sudo ufw allow 1080/tcp
若使用Firewalld(CentOS/RHEL):
sudo firewall-cmd --permanent --add-port=1080/tcp
sudo firewall-cmd --reload
6. 保证服务长期稳定运行
监控服务状态:使用systemctl status danted命令检查服务状态,确保其正常运行。也可以编写脚本定期检查服务状态,并在服务停止时自动重启。
日志查看:定期查看/var/log/danted.log日志文件,及时发现和解决可能出现的问题。
资源管理:确保云服务器有足够的CPU、内存和网络带宽资源,避免因资源不足导致服务异常。